We are are looking for an experienced Housekeeping Team Leader to join our team. Ideally you would have been working in a similar role for at least 6 months, or have Housekeeping experience and have previously been a trainer or leader.

You will be responsible for cleaning and servicing of guest rooms, checking and releasing rooms once they have been cleaned and training of new staff to ensure that our rooms meet our high standards. Working with the Room Division Manager you will build and develop a strong and effective team. Bring your keen eye for detail and great organisational, team leadership and time management skills to this role.

A little bit about us: Nestled on fifty acres of absolute beach front paradise, Elements of Byron is an award-winning resort offering luxury accommodation options, world-class resort facilities and unforgettable experiences. Barefoot luxury at every step.

As we approach our busy summer season, we require you to be available a minimum of 4 days a week and to be able to work all of December and January.

The hours are, 8.30am – 4.30pm, with a week of paid training provided.
